4 Note: This release does NOT change the libsigrok API.
6 * The 'saleae-logic' driver (which depends on the Saleae firmware), has
7 been replaced with the new 'fx2lafw' driver, which uses an open-source
8 firmware for Cypress FX2 chips which is also named 'fx2lafw'.
9 Details: http://sigrok.org/wiki/Fx2lafw
10 This new driver (+ firmware) currently supports the following devices:
12 - Braintechnology USB-LPS
13 - EE Electronics ESLA100
14 - EE Electronics ESLA201A
16 - Robomotic BugLogic 3
20 - All Cypress FX2 eval boards with stock Cypress VID/PID, including:
22 - Braintechnology USB Interface V2.x
23 Only acquisition with 8 probes is supported so far. Support for 16 probes
24 and support for analog signal acquisition (on devices which have these
25 capabilities) will be added later.

31 * ZEROPLUS Logic Cube LAP-C (16032): Fix a segfault.
32 * udev file: Add entries for Robomotic BugLogic 3, Velleman PCSU1000,
33 Ideofy LA-08, ARMFLY AX-Pro, and Braintechnology USB Interface V2.x.
34 * The zlib dependency has been removed (no longer needed).
35 * Fix compiling with "Homebrew" (Mac OS X).
36 * libsigrok now expects firmware files in $prefix/share/sigrok-firmware by
37 default (was $prefix/share/libsigrok/firmware before).
38 * Fix a Makefile.am bug which caused the generated ChangeLog files being
39 accidentally deleted upon 'make distclean'.
40 * ChronoVu LA8 input file format: Improve autodetection of the file format.
41 We now only accept files of the size 8388613 bytes (all LA8 files have
42 exactly this amount of bytes).
